" ...... Crosman Barrels are quite good and we can do our preps to the barrel to make it shoot great and you can DIY install. What we do to make guns Accurate & Powerful can be done to a barrel with the appropriate bits being supplied so you can be the chief mechanic.
You can have barrels from 12-24". You can add Gen II brake and/or Disco Front sight.
Accuracy Preps include a trigger engagement spring, extended bolt probe, polished leade into the rifling and hand done crown. I clean and ready barrel for installation.
PowerPreps include a delrin hammer spring guide & custom breech seal. The barrel port is ovaled and the barrel connection to the breech seal is altered for higher flow and improved sealing. The Custom breech seal replaces the two factory parts.
The Disco front sight is bored so it slips over the barrel and can be fitted aft of the GEN II Brake.
Gen II Brakes slip over the barrel by 2" and add 3.5" to OA length ...... "

I would be curious if these would work on the Prod or the Marauder as well?
Does the accuracy prep impact what pellets the gun likes? Right now both my Prod and Marauder only like H&N FTT (5.55).
Thanks.
I can prep P-Rod barrels. I don't have any in stock. The Steel breech arrangement holds the same barrel as the Plastic breech guns but is different to all the Repeater guns with barrel to bolt seal in the barrel.
